ANSWER

2 \times 2

EXPLANATION

The dimensions of a matrix is of the form:

Row \times  Column

The dimensions of the first matrix is

2 \times 3

The dimensions of the second matrix is

3 \times 2

Since the inner products are the same,the outer products give the dimensions of the product of the two matrices.

(2 \times 3)(3 \times 2) = 2 \times 2

Therefore the dimensions of the product is a 2×2 matrix.

A company that offers tubing trips down a river rents tubes for a person to use for $20 and “cooler” tubes to carry food and wat
aivan3 [116]

The group rent 11 river rent tubes and 4 cooler tubes.

Step-by-step explanation:

Rent for river rent tube = $20

Rent for cooler tubes = $12.50

Total spent = $270

Total tubes rented = 15

Let,

x be the number of river rent tube.

y be the number of cooler tubes.

According to given statement;

x+y=15    Eqn 1

20x+12.50y=270    Eqn 2

Multiplying Eqn 1 by 20

20(x+y=15)\\20x+20y=300\ \ \ Eqn\ 3

Subtracting Eqn 2 from Eqn 3

(20x+20y)-(20x+12.50y)=300-270\\20x+20y-20x-12.50y=30\\7.50y=30

Dividing both sides by 7.5

\frac{7.5y}{7.5}=\frac{30}{7.5}\\y=4

Putting y=4 in Eqn 1

x+4=15\\x=15-4\\x=11

The group rent 11 river rent tubes and 4 cooler tubes.
